  • Abstract
    To fulfil future quality requirements, the waferfabs need a fast feedback of reliability data additionally to that already established for yield data. Wafer-level-reliability programs for test structures with highly accelerated stress are necessary to reach very short test periods. A concept with a variable drop-in test chip is described. By means of two examples, gate oxide integrity and electromigration, challenges and solutions are presented. The charge to breakdown distribution offers a way to characterize early failures rapidly. The EM test on wafer level allows life time predictions to remain useful
